The Woodland Tree Foundation is a 501(c)3 non-profit organization run by volunteers dedicated to improving Woodland through the planting of trees.
Their motto is Building Community Through Canopy.
Formed in 2000, they have planted thousands of trees, and participate in the Cool Schools Yolo Program, a partnership with Tree Davis, Washington Unified School District and the Woodland Joint Unified School District.
